(Oklahoma City, OK) -- The Timberwolves defense came back down to Earth during a 129-106 loss to the Oklahoma City Thunder at Paycom Center.

Minnesota trailed by just six at halftime before being outscored 63-46 the rest of the way. Anthony Edwards had 25 points in the losing effort, and Mike Conley finished the night with 17.

The Wolves remain in first place in the Western Conference at 22-7. Minnesota hosts Dallas on Thursday night.
